DataHub 项目使用教程
项目地址:https://gitcode.com/gh_mirrors/dat/datahub
1. 项目的目录结构及介绍
DataHub 项目的目录结构如下:
datahub/
├── README.md
├── CODE_OF_CONDUCT.md
├── LICENSE
├── gradle/
├── metadata-models/
├── metadata-ingestion/
├── metadata-service/
├── docker/
├── docs/
├── tests/
├── scripts/
├── settings.gradle
├── build.gradle
└── ...
主要目录介绍:
- README.md: 项目介绍文档。
- gradle/: Gradle 构建相关文件。
- metadata-models/: 元数据模型定义。
- metadata-ingestion/: 元数据摄取模块。
- metadata-service/: 元数据服务模块。
- docker/: Docker 容器配置文件。
- docs/: 项目文档。
- tests/: 测试代码。
- scripts/: 脚本文件。
- settings.gradle: Gradle 项目设置文件。
- build.gradle: Gradle 构建文件。
2. 项目的启动文件介绍
DataHub 项目的启动文件主要位于 metadata-service/
目录下。以下是主要的启动文件:
- metadata-service/bootstrap.sh: 启动脚本。
- metadata-service/src/main/java/com/linkedin/metadata/boot/BootstrapApplication.java: 主应用程序启动类。
启动步骤:
- 确保已安装 Java 和 Gradle。
- 进入
metadata-service/
目录。 - 运行
./bootstrap.sh
启动服务。
3. 项目的配置文件介绍
DataHub 项目的配置文件主要位于 metadata-service/
目录下。以下是主要的配置文件:
- metadata-service/application.yml: 主配置文件,包含数据库连接、服务端口等配置。
- metadata-service/log4j2.xml: 日志配置文件。
配置示例:
server:
port: 8080
spring:
datasource:
url: jdbc:mysql://localhost:3306/datahub
username: root
password: root
通过修改 application.yml
文件,可以配置数据库连接、服务端口等信息。
以上是 DataHub 项目的基本使用教程,涵盖了项目的目录结构、启动文件和配置文件的介绍。希望对您有所帮助!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考